a dog is walking to the right at 1.5 (m/s) spies a cat ahead, and begins chasing the cat with a constant acceleration of 12 (m/s2). what is the velocity of the dog after runniing for 3.0 m?

from the formula

v2v02=2asv^2-v_0^2=2\cdot a \cdot s

Where

v0=1.5m/sv_0=1.5 m/s -starting speed

a=15m/s2a=15m/s^2 -acceleration

s=3ms=3 m -the distance the dog ran

define vv

v=2as+v02=2123+1.52=8.617m/sv=\sqrt{2\cdot a\cdot s\cdot + v_0^2}=\sqrt{2\cdot 12\cdot 3\cdot + 1.5^2}= 8.617 m/s
